Understanding Solar Energy

Solar energy is derived from sunlight and is harnessed through solar panels, which convert light into electricity. This renewable energy source is abundant and can be utilized in various applications, from powering homes to fueling electric vehicles. According to the International Energy Agency, solar energy has become one of the fastest-growing sources of electricity globally, with a remarkable annual growth rate.

To effectively harness solar energy, it is crucial to understand the components involved in solar panel systems, including photovoltaic (PV) cells, inverters, and battery storage solutions. Each of these elements plays a vital role in ensuring that solar energy is efficiently captured and converted into usable electricity.

Before diving into installation, it’s important to consider the location and orientation of solar panels, as these factors can significantly impact energy production. Ideally, solar panels should be installed in areas that receive maximum sunlight exposure throughout the day.

Steps for Solar Panel Installation

The installation of solar panels can be broken down into several key steps. First, a thorough site assessment is essential to determine the suitability of the location. This includes evaluating the roof structure, shading from nearby trees or buildings, and the overall orientation of the roof.

Once the assessment is complete, the next step is to design the solar panel system tailored to the specific energy needs of the household or business. This design phase often involves calculating the total energy consumption and determining the number of solar panels required to meet those needs.

Following the design, the installation process begins. This typically involves mounting the solar panels on the roof or on ground-mounted systems, connecting the panels to the inverter, and integrating the system with the existing electrical setup. Throughout this process, safety precautions must be taken to ensure a secure and effective installation.

After the installation is complete, a final inspection is necessary to ensure that everything is functioning correctly and meets local regulations. This is also a good time to educate homeowners about how to monitor their solar energy production using various tools and applications.

Financial Considerations of Solar Panel Installation

While the initial cost of solar panel installation can be significant, various financial incentives can help offset these expenses. Many governments offer tax credits, rebates, and grants to encourage the adoption of solar energy. For instance, in the United States, the federal solar tax credit allows homeowners to deduct a percentage of the cost of installing solar panels from their federal taxes.

Additionally, financing options such as solar loans and leases can make solar panel installation more accessible. Homeowners can choose to pay upfront, finance through a loan, or enter into a lease agreement that allows them to pay for the energy produced rather than the panels themselves.

Over time, the savings from reduced energy bills can lead to a return on investment that makes solar panel installation an economically sound decision. According to studies, many homeowners see a payback period of 5 to 10 years, after which they benefit from free electricity for the lifespan of the solar panels, which can last 25 years or more.

Environmental Impact of Solar Energy

Beyond the financial benefits, the environmental impact of solar energy is profound. By switching to solar power, homeowners and businesses can significantly reduce their carbon footprint. Solar energy is a clean source of power that does not emit greenhouse gases during operation, contributing to cleaner air and a healthier planet.

Furthermore, the adoption of solar energy reduces reliance on fossil fuels, which are finite and contribute to environmental degradation. According to the U.S. Department of Energy, increasing the use of solar energy could lead to a substantial reduction in carbon emissions, helping combat climate change.

Moreover, solar energy promotes energy independence, allowing regions to rely less on imported fuels and more on domestic energy sources. This shift not only enhances energy security but also stimulates local economies through the creation of green jobs in the renewable energy sector.
